Types of Car Keys
Before delving into cost estimates, it is important to understand the different kinds of car keys, as each type brings its own distinct replacement costs. Below are the main kinds of keys found in modern-day vehicles:
Traditional Mechanical Keys:
The most simple and least costly keys.Generally, these are made from metal and do not have any electronic parts.
Transponder Keys:
These keys consist of a chip that interacts with the car's ignition system.Replacement expenses vary from basic transponder keys to those with extra functions.
Remote Key Fobs:
These keys allow for keyless entry and may start the car without insertion.They can be pricey to replace due to the innovation included.
Smart Keys:
Also understood as proximity keys, they unlock the vehicle as the chauffeur techniques.The most pricey kind of key to replace, often needing the services of a dealership.
Keyless Entry Remotes:
Used primarily for gaining remote access to the vehicle.Designed for benefit however can also be costly when looking for replacements.Factors Influencing Replacement Costs
The cost to replace a car key can differ drastically based on numerous elements:
Key Type: As described above, the kind of key plays a substantial role in determining the cost. Standard keys are cheaper than technologically advanced choices.
Car Make and Model: Certain brands and designs may have keys that are more complex and therefore more expensive. High-end cars often have greater replacement costs.
Area: The cost of services can differ by region. Urban locations might have higher prices than rural areas due to require and functional expenses.
Replacement Method: Options consist of car dealership replacement, third-party locksmiths, or automotive locksmiths, each with different pricing.
Needed Programming: Many contemporary keys need to be configured to communicate with the vehicle, contributing to the replacement cost.
Cost Comparisons by Key Type
The following table offers a general variety of costs connected with the replacement of different types of car keys:
Key TypeEstimated Cost RangeConventional Mechanical Key₤ 1 - ₤ 10Transponder Key₤ 75 - ₤ 250Remote Key Fob₤ 100 - ₤ 600Smart Key₤ 200 - ₤ 600Keyless Entry Remote₤ 50 - ₤ 300Additional Considerations

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Can I replace my car key myself?
While it is possible for some older automobiles with standard keys, a lot of modern-day keys require specific equipment and programming that typically mandates expert assistance.
2. Do I require to go to the dealer for a replacement?
Not necessarily. Certified automotive locksmiths can often provide replacement keys at a lower cost than dealers, though not all locksmiths have the necessary innovation for sophisticated key types.
3. The length of time does it take to get a replacement key?
Timeframes differ by technique of replacement. Dealers might take numerous days for ordering, while automotive locksmith professionals might be able to provide a brand-new key on the area for less complicated types.
4. Exist ways to decrease car key replacement expenses?
Yes, searching for quotes, examining insurance protection, and utilizing locksmiths instead of dealerships can yield considerable cost savings.
5. What should I do if I lose my only car key?
Contact an expert locksmith or the dealership and provide proof of ownership to initiate a replacement process.
